Transaction 9536283686c3bc925f56a83aba854ef521e30558c373952645cba718fbfa15fb
1 Input
1 Output
-
9536283686c3bc925f56a83aba854ef521e30558c373952645cba718fbfa15fb:0
- value
- 16938875
- script pubkey
- OP_0 OP_PUSHBYTES_20 174146c27319171fa47b396bc23e7613a2b184fe
- address
- bc1qzaq5dsnnryt3lfrm894uy0nkzw3trp87g0jnwz